WebFeb 13, 2024 · The D16Y8 engine has a power output of 127 horsepower (95 kW) at 6600 rpm and torque of 107 lb⋅ft (145 N⋅m) at 5500 rpm. The compression ratio is 9.6:1 and the deck height is 8.347 inches. The rod length is 5.394 inches. The D16Y8 engine is a 1.6 liter, 16 valve, SOHC VTEC that produces 127 horsepower at 6,600 RPM and 107 lb-ft of torque at 5,500 RPM in stock form. The engine redlines at 6,800 RPM and has a rev limit of 7,200 RPM. In contrast, the D16Z6 VTEC produced 125 horsepower at 6,600 RPM and 106 lb-ft of torque at 5,200 … See more Compression ratios differ between the two engines. The Z6 has a 9.2:1 compression ratio compared to the Y8, which has a 9.6:1 compression ratio. The Z6 cylinder head flows better … See more The Y8 engine features a thinner head gasket than the Z6, as well as an intake manifold with larger and shorter runners. This makes the Y8 manifold flow and perform better.
